Frequently Asked Questions

How much does the Thompson Center Compass rifle cost?

The Thompson Center Compass can be purchased for an effective price of around $200. This is achieved through distributor discounts bringing the store price to about $270, combined with a $75 manufacturer rebate available at the time of the review.

What are the key features of the Thompson Center Compass out of the box?

It includes a flush-fitting rotary magazine (4-shot for magnum, 5-shot for standard), pre-installed scope bases, and a factory-threaded muzzle for suppressors or brakes. The rifle weighs approximately 7.5 pounds.

How accurate is the Thompson Center Compass after barrel break-in?

Initial accuracy was poor, with groups over 3 inches. However, after a proper barrel break-in procedure, accuracy improved significantly, with the reviewer achieving a 1.3-inch three-shot group at 100 yards.

What are the main pros and cons of the Thompson Center Compass?

Pros include its exceptional value, out-of-the-box features, and adjustable trigger. Cons noted are a hollow-feeling buttstock, bolt rattle when open, and a stiff safety mechanism.
